Output 3db85f74af81d38be20e64a6218c27ed2f3c3307886a4f0a010a3ca14416c15a:1

value
3400470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cec0f945d2b0eb2fed18c586105cac26ec70e4e OP_EQUAL
address
38hk4vF5Z6LrWrtRtfuPDry9McwwZUue1c
transaction
3db85f74af81d38be20e64a6218c27ed2f3c3307886a4f0a010a3ca14416c15a
spent
true